Web26 nov. 2015 · Purlins are the members which carry the roof cladding directly and are subjected to bending as in (Figure 8.1). The shape of the roof trusses are determined largely by the area and space to be covered, the use under which the covered premises is put and the type of roof cover used.

WebPurlins – Horizontal roof frame members that support the weight of the roof and external loads (such as wind loads and live loads). Roof Truss –It consists of components assembled into a series of triangles that receives the load from the roof purlins. See Types of Roof Truss.
